Rodrigo was a Brazilian AM/ST who turned up on a 12 month loan and got injured after playing a game or half a game in training. He went back to Brazil for the 12 months to recover. Weifeng came as part of the Kejian deal (nice Puma home shirt) that also saw midfield marathon man Li Tie arrive. Weifeng was a never used defender - I feel he came so Tie didnt get so homesick and lonely.
